Social and community indicators for evaluating women's work in communities / by Louise Toupin and Nadine Goudreault. : SW21-53/2000
This study deals primarily with research on non-economic or non-financial indicators for evaluating the social profitability of work performed by women's groups in the field of community social infrastructure, that is, the field of human and social development of individuals and communities. The study focuses on development of social wealth criteria from a feminist perspective.--Abstract
